Bucharest: Museum of Communism Ticket with Communist Coffee

4.Museum of Communism Ticket with Communist Coffee

★★★★★★★★★★4.6 · 52 reviews · 1 day · from $10

Visit Bucharest’s small, hands-on Museum of Communism, where you can type on an old typewriter, browse original magazines, try period clothes, and ask an English-speaking guide questions. Your $10 ticket includes a cup of nechezol, the coffee substitute associated with Romania’s 1980s shortages, served in the museum’s communist living room.
